Passage Lookup: Job 18:1-4

NASNew American Standard Bible
KJVKing James Version
Then Bildad the Shuhite responded,
Job 18:1
Then answered Bildad the Shuhite, and said,
"How long will you hunt for words? Show understanding, and then we can talk.
Job 18:2
How long will it be ere ye make an end of words? mark, and afterwards we will speak.
"Why are we regarded as animals, As stupid in your eyes?
Job 18:3
Wherefore are we counted as beasts, and reputed vile in your sight?
"You who tear yourself in your anger— Should the earth be abandoned for your sake, Or the rock moved from its place?
Job 18:4
He teareth himself in his anger: shall the earth be forsaken for thee? and shall the rock be removed out of his place?
